We compared two laptop CPUs: Apple M4 Pro 12 Core with 12 cores 4.52GHz and Apple M4 Max 16 Core with 16 cores 4.52G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.
Main Differences
Apple M4 Pro 12 Core 's Advantages
Lower TDP (38W vs 70W)
Apple M4 Max 16 Core 's Advantages
Better graphics card performance
Larger memory bandwidth (546GB/s vs 273GB/s)
